-
目前量子计算机距离成熟至少还有5年以上的时间,大概率10年以上
-
量子计算机成熟之后,对以密码学为基础的各种领域都会带来巨大的冲击,区块链只是其中很小的一块。
-
对比特币的冲击会特别大,因为是基于POW的模式。
-
区块链的技术,会随着量子计算机的发展,而继续发展。不用过于担心量子计算机直接把区块链干掉了。
量子计算机 (quantum computer)主要是对基于离散对或大整数分解的公钥签名算法的威胁。就目前而言,比特币确实取决于椭圆曲线组中的离散对数问题,这是ECDSA签名算法的一部分。如果量子计算得以实现,那么更换此模块将是明智的选择。
量子计算机的实现应该只是时间问题,因此,为了保守起见,我觉得应该在几年内用软分叉对目前的区块链进行更改。(应该会遇到不小的阻挠)
有些方案计划将ECDSA更改为Schnorr签名,但这依然是基于离散对数问题的,只不过由于使用空间问题,存储成本会小一些。
有些回答提到量子计算机将破坏所有加密手段,这显然是不对的。目前已经有抗量子的公钥加密方案如NTRU量子抗性高性能密码算法,这套系统是基于整数晶格而不是离散对数或因式分解问题的困难性,并且目前没有能利用量子计算来简化该问题的方法。
目前的区块链使用ECC进行公钥/私钥加密,区块链通过表明“这笔钱归属于此公钥”的方式将钱保存在钱包中,然后比特币所有者必须使用其私钥来签署交易以“移动”该枚比特币至交易另一方的地址; 以便对方现在实际“拥有”这笔钱。
量子计算机可以破解ECC,但这并不意味着可以从比特币地址中恢复私钥,对于最常见的地址形式,即按公钥哈希支付,公钥在成为地址的过程中被散列,地址不是裸露的公钥。
因此,量子计算对区块链的影响在于,我们可能需要通过软分叉的方式来改变公钥加密算法,以此规避区块链被破解的可能。
免责声明:以上内容(如有图片或视频亦包括在内)均为平台用户上传并发布,本平台仅提供信息存储服务,对本页面内容所引致的错误、不确或遗漏,概不负任何法律责任,相关信息仅供参考。
本站尊重他人的知识产权、名誉权等法律法规所规定的合法权益!如网页中刊载的文章或图片涉及侵权,请提供相关的权利证明和身份证明发送邮件到qklwk88@163.com,本站相关工作人员将会进行核查处理回复
暂无评论内容